======= Nahum 3:1 ============
Nah 3:1 Woe to the bloody city, completely full of lies and pillage; Her prey never departs. (nas)
Nah 3:1 ὦ πόλις αἱμάτων ὅλη ψευδὴς ἀδικίας πλήρης οὐ ψηλαφηθήσεται θήρα (lxx)
Nah 3:1 [Væ civitas sanguinum, universa mendacii dilaceratione plena! non recedet a te rapina.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:1 O bloodie citie, it is all full of lyes, and robberie: the pray departeth not:(Geneva)
Nah 3:1 Weh der mörderischen Stadt, die voll Lügen und Räuberei ist und von ihrem Rauben nicht lassen will!(dhs)
Nah 3:1 Woe to the bloody city! It is all full of lies and robbery. Its victim never departs.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:2 ============
Nah 3:2 The noise of the whip, The noise of the rattling of the wheel, Galloping horses And bounding chariots! (nas)
Nah 3:2 φωνὴ μαστίγων καὶ φωνὴ σεισμοῦ τροχῶν καὶ ἵππου διώκοντος καὶ ἅρματος ἀναβράσσοντος (lxx)
Nah 3:2 Vox flagelli, et vox impetus rotæ, et equi frementis, et quadrigæ ferventis, et equitis ascendentis,(vulgate)
Nahum 3:2 The noyse of a whippe, and the noyse of the mouing of the wheeles, and the beating of the horses, and the leaping of the charets.(Geneva)
Nah 3:2 Denn da wird man hören die Geißeln klappen und die Räder rasseln und die Rosse jagen und die Wagen rollen.(dhs)
Nah 3:2 The noise of a whip And the noise of rattling wheels, Of galloping horses, Of clattering chariots!(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:3 ============
Nah 3:3 Horsemen charging, Swords flashing, spears gleaming, Many slain, a mass of corpses, And countless dead bodies-- They stumble over the dead bodies! (nas)
Nah 3:3 καὶ ἱππέως ἀναβαίνοντος καὶ στιλβούσης ῥομφαίας καὶ ἐξαστραπτόντων ὅπλων καὶ πλήθους τραυματιῶν καὶ βαρείας πτώσεως καὶ οὐκ ἦν πέρας τοῖς ἔθνεσιν αὐτῆς καὶ ἀσθενήσουσιν ἐν τοῖς σώμασιν αὐτῶν (lxx)
Nah 3:3 et micantis gladii, et fulgurantis hastæ, et multitudinis interfectæ, et gravis ruinæ; nec est finis cadaverum, et corruent in corporibus suis.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:3 The horseman lifteth vp both the bright sword, and the glittering speare, and a multitude is slaine, and the dead bodyes are many: there is none ende of their corpses: they stumble vpon their corpses,(Geneva)
Nah 3:3 Reiter rücken herauf mit glänzenden Schwertern und blitzenden Spießen. Da liegen viel Erschlagene und große Haufen Leichname, daß ihrer keine Zahl ist und man über die Leichname fallen muß.(dhs)
Nah 3:3 Horsemen charge with bright sword and glittering spear. There is a multitude of slain, A great number of bodies, Countless corpses-- They stumble over the corpses--(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:4 ============
Nah 3:4 All because of the many harlotries of the harlot, The charming one, the mistress of sorceries, Who sells nations by her harlotries And families by her sorceries. (nas)
Nah 3:4 ἀπὸ πλήθους πορνείας πόρνη καλὴ καὶ ἐπιχαρὴς ἡγουμένη φαρμάκων ἡ πωλοῦσα ἔθνη ἐν τῇ πορνείᾳ αὐτῆς καὶ φυλὰς ἐν τοῖς φαρμάκοις αὐτῆς (lxx)
Nah 3:4 Propter multitudinem fornicationum meretricis speciosæ, et gratæ, et habentis maleficia, quæ vendidit gentes in fornicationibus suis, et familias in maleficiis suis.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:4 Because of the multitude of the fornications of the harlot that is beautifull, and is a mistresse of witchcraft, & selleth the people thorow her whoredome, and the nations thorowe her witchcrafts.(Geneva)
Nah 3:4 Das alles um der Hurerei willen der schönen, lieben Hure, die mit Zauberei umgeht, die mit ihrer Hurerei die Heiden und mit ihrer Zauberei Land und Leute zu Knechten gemacht hat.(dhs)
Nah 3:4 Because of the multitude of harlotries of the seductive harlot, The mistress of sorceries, Who sells nations through her harlotries, And families through her sorceries.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:5 ============
Nah 3:5 "Behold, I am against you," declares the Lord of hosts; "And I will lift up your skirts over your face, And show to the nations your nakedness And to the kingdoms your disgrace. (nas)
Nah 3:5 ἰδοῦ ἐγὼ ἐπὶ σέ λέγει κύριος ὁ θεὸς ὁ παντοκράτωρ καὶ ἀποκαλύψω τὰ ὀπίσω σου ἐπὶ τὸ πρόσωπόν σου καὶ δείξω ἔθνεσιν τὴν αἰσχύνην σου καὶ βασιλείαις τὴν ἀτιμίαν σου (lxx)
Nah 3:5 Ecce ego ad te, dicit Dominus exercituum, et revelabo pudenda tua in facie tua; et ostendam gentibus nuditatem tuam, et regnis ignominiam tuam.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:5 Beholde, I come vpon thee, saith the Lorde of hostes, and will discouer thy skirtes vpon thy face, and will shewe the nations thy filthines, & the kingdomes thy shame.(Geneva)
Nah 3:5 Siehe, ich will an dich, spricht der HERR Zebaoth; ich will dir deine Säume aufdecken unter dein Angesicht und will den Heiden deine Blöße und den Königreichen deine Schande zeigen.(dhs)
Nah 3:5 "Behold, I am against you," says the Lord of hosts; "I will lift your skirts over your face, I will show the nations your nakedness, And the kingdoms your shame.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:6 ============
Nah 3:6 "I will throw filth on you And make you vile, And set you up as a spectacle. (nas)
Nah 3:6 καὶ ἐπιρρίψω ἐπὶ σὲ βδελυγμὸν κατὰ τὰς ἀκαθαρσίας σου καὶ θήσομαί σε εἰς παράδειγμα (lxx)
Nah 3:6 Et projiciam super te abominationes, et contumeliis te afficiam, et ponam te in exemplum.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:6 And I will cast filth vpon thee, and make thee vile, and will set thee as a gasing stocke.(Geneva)
Nah 3:6 Ich will dich ganz greulich machen und dich schänden und ein Schauspiel aus dir machen,(dhs)
Nah 3:6 I will cast abominable filth upon you, Make you vile, And make you a spectacle.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:7 ============
Nah 3:7 "And it will come about that all who see you Will shrink from you and say, 'Nineveh is devastated! Who will grieve for her?' Where will I seek comforters for you?"(nas)
Nah 3:7 καὶ ἔσται πᾶς ὁ ὁρῶν σε ἀποπηδήσεται ἀπὸ σοῦ καὶ ἐρεῖ Δειλαία Νινευη τίς στενάξει αὐτήν πόθεν ζητήσω παράκλησιν αὐτῇ (lxx)
Nah 3:7 Et erit: omnis qui viderit te resiliet a te, et dicet: Vastata est Ninive. Quis commovebit super te caput? unde quæram consolatorem tibi?(vulgate)
Nahum 3:7 And it shall come to passe, that al they that looke vpon thee, shall flee from thee, and say, Nineueh is destroyed, who will haue pitie vpon her? where shall I seeke comforters for thee?(Geneva)
Nah 3:7 daß alle, die dich sehen, vor dir fliehen und sagen sollen: Ninive ist zerstört; wer will Mitleid mit ihr haben? Und wo soll ich dir Tröster suchen?(dhs)
Nah 3:7 It shall come to pass that all who look upon you Will flee from you, and say, 'Nineveh is laid waste! Who will bemoan her?' Where shall I seek comforters for you?"(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:8 ============
Nah 3:8 Are you better than No-amon, Which was situated by the waters of the Nile, With water surrounding her, Whose rampart was the sea, Whose wall consisted of the sea? (nas)
Nah 3:8 ἑτοίμασαι μερίδα ἅρμοσαι χορδήν ἑτοίμασαι μερίδα Αμων ἡ κατοικοῦσα ἐν ποταμοῖς ὕδωρ κύκλῳ αὐτῆς ἧς ἡ ἀρχὴ θάλασσα καὶ ὕδωρ τὰ τείχη αὐτῆς (lxx)
Nah 3:8 Numquid melior es Alexandria populorum, quæ habitat in fluminibus? aquæ in circuitu ejus; cujus divitiæ, mare; aquæ, muri ejus.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:8 Art thou better then No, which was ful of people? that lay in the riuers, and had the waters round about it? whose ditche was the sea, and her wall was from the sea?(Geneva)
Nah 3:8 Meinst du, du seist besser denn die Stadt No-Amon, die da lag an den Wassern und ringsumher Wasser hatte, deren Mauern und Feste war das Meer?(dhs)
Nah 3:8 Are you better than No Amon That was situated by the River, That had the waters around her, Whose rampart was the sea, Whose wall was the sea?(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:9 ============
Nah 3:9 Ethiopia was her might, And Egypt too, without limits. Put and Lubim were among her helpers. (nas)
Nah 3:9 καὶ Αἰθιοπία ἡ ἰσχὺς αὐτῆς καὶ Αἴγυπτος καὶ οὐκ ἔστιν πέρας τῆς φυγῆς καὶ Λίβυες ἐγένοντο βοηθοὶ αὐτῆς (lxx)
Nah 3:9 Æthiopia fortitudo ejus, et Ægyptus, et non est finis; Africa et Libyes fuerunt in auxilio tuo.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:9 Ethiopia and Egypt were her strength, and there was none ende: Put and Lubim were her helpers.(Geneva)
Nah 3:9 Mohren und Ägypten war ihre unzählige Macht, Put und Libyen waren ihre Hilfe.(dhs)
Nah 3:9 Ethiopia and Egypt were her strength, And it was boundless; Put and Lubim were your helpers.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:10 ============
Nah 3:10 Yet she became an exile, She went into captivity; Also her small children were dashed to pieces At the head of every street; They cast lots for her honorable men, And all her great men were bound with fetters. (nas)
Nah 3:10 καὶ αὐτὴ εἰς μετοικεσίαν πορεύσεται αἰχμάλωτος καὶ τὰ νήπια αὐτῆς ἐδαφιοῦσιν ἐπ᾽ ἀρχὰς πασῶν τῶν ὁδῶν αὐτῆς καὶ ἐπὶ πάντα τὰ ἔνδοξα αὐτῆς βαλοῦσιν κλήρους καὶ πάντες οἱ μεγιστᾶνες αὐτῆς δεθήσονται χειροπέδαις (lxx)
Nah 3:10 Sed et ipsa in transmigrationem ducta est in captivitatem: parvuli ejus elisi sunt in capite omnium viarum, et super inclytos ejus miserunt sortem, et omnes optimates ejus confixi sunt in compedibus.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:10 Yet was she caried awaye, and went into captiuitie: her young children also were dashed in pieces at the head of all the streetes: and they cast lottes for her noble men, and al her myghtie men were bound in chaines.(Geneva)
Nah 3:10 Doch hat sie müssen vertrieben werden und gefangen wegziehen; und sind ihre Kinder auf allen Gassen zerschmettert worden, und um ihre Edlen warf man das Los, und alle ihre Gewaltigen wurden in Ketten und Fesseln gelegt.(dhs)
Nah 3:10 Yet she was carried away, She went into captivity; Her young children also were dashed to pieces At the head of every street; They cast lots for her honorable men, And all her great men were bound in chains.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:11 ============
Nah 3:11 You too will become drunk, You will be hidden. You too will search for a refuge from the enemy. (nas)
Nah 3:11 καὶ σὺ μεθυσθήσῃ καὶ ἔσῃ ὑπερεωραμένη καὶ σὺ ζητήσεις σεαυτῇ στάσιν ἐξ ἐχθρῶν (lxx)
Nah 3:11 Et tu ergo inebriaberis, et eris despecta: et tu quæres auxilium ab inimico.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:11 Also thou shalt bee drunken: thou shalt hide thy selfe, and shalt seeke helpe because of the enemie.(Geneva)
Nah 3:11 Also mußt du auch trunken werden und dich verbergen und eine Feste suchen vor dem Feinde.(dhs)
Nah 3:11 You also will be drunk; You will be hidden; You also will seek refuge from the enemy.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:12 ============
Nah 3:12 All your fortifications are fig trees with ripe fruit-- When shaken, they fall into the eater's mouth. (nas)
Nah 3:12 πάντα τὰ ὀχυρώματά σου συκαῖ σκοποὺς ἔχουσαι ἐὰν σαλευθῶσιν καὶ πεσοῦνται εἰς στόμα ἔσθοντος (lxx)
Nah 3:12 Omnes munitiones tuæ sicut ficus cum grossis suis: si concussæ fuerint, cadent in os comedentis.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:12 All thy strong cities shall be like figtrees with the first ripe figs: for if they be shaken, they fall into the mouth of the eater.(Geneva)
Nah 3:12 Alle deine festen Städte sind wie Feigenbäume mit reifen Feigen, die, wenn man sie schüttelt, dem ins Maul fallen, der sie essen will.(dhs)
Nah 3:12 All your strongholds are fig trees with ripened figs: If they are shaken, They fall into the mouth of the eater.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:13 ============
Nah 3:13 Behold, your people are women in your midst! The gates of your land are opened wide to your enemies; Fire consumes your gate bars. (nas)
Nah 3:13 ἰδοὺ ὁ λαός σου ὡς γυναῖκες ἐν σοί τοῖς ἐχθροῖς σου ἀνοιγόμεναι ἀνοιχθήσονται πύλαι τῆς γῆς σου καὶ καταφάγεται πῦρ τοὺς μοχλούς σου (lxx)
Nah 3:13 Ecce populus tuus mulieres in medio tui: inimicis tuis adapertione pandentur portæ terræ tuæ, devorabit ignis vectes tuos.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:13 Beholde, thy people within thee are women: the gates of thy land shalbe opened vnto thine enemies, and ye fire shall deuoure thy barres.(Geneva)
Nah 3:13 Siehe, dein Volk soll zu Weibern werden in dir, und die Tore deines Landes sollen deinen Feinden geöffnet werden, und das Feuer soll deine Riegel verzehren.(dhs)
Nah 3:13 Surely, your people in your midst are women! The gates of your land are wide open for your enemies; Fire shall devour the bars of your gates.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:14 ============
Nah 3:14 Draw for yourself water for the siege! Strengthen your fortifications! Go into the clay and tread the mortar! Take hold of the brick mold! (nas)
Nah 3:14 ὕδωρ περιοχῆς ἐπίσπασαι σεαυτῇ καὶ κατακράτησον τῶν ὀχυρωμάτων σου ἔμβηθι εἰς πηλὸν καὶ συμπατήθητι ἐν ἀχύροις κατακράτησον ὑπὲρ πλίνθον (lxx)
Nah 3:14 Aquam propter obsidionem hauri tibi: exstrue munitiones tuas, intra in lutum, et calca, subigens tene laterem.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:14 Drawe thee waters for the siege: fortifie thy strong holdes: go into the clay, and temper the morter: make strong bricke.(Geneva)
Nah 3:14 Schöpfe dir Wasser, denn du wirst belagert werden! Bessere deine Festen! Gehe in den Ton und tritt den Lehm und mache starke Ziegel!(dhs)
Nah 3:14 Draw your water for the siege! Fortify your strongholds! Go into the clay and tread the mortar! Make strong the brick kiln!(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:15 ============
Nah 3:15 There fire will consume you, The sword will cut you down; It will consume you as the locust does. Multiply yourself like the creeping locust, Multiply yourself like the swarming locust. (nas)
Nah 3:15 ἐκεῖ καταφάγεταί σε πῦρ ἐξολεθρεύσει σε ῥομφαία καταφάγεταί σε ὡς ἀκρίς καὶ βαρυνθήσῃ ὡς βροῦχος (lxx)
Nah 3:15 Ibi comedet te ignis, peribis gladio, devorabit te ut bruchus: congregare ut bruchus, multiplicare ut locusta.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:15 There shall ye fire deuoure thee: the sword shall cut thee off: it shall eate thee vp like the locustes, though thou bee multiplied like the locustes, and multiplyed like the grashopper.(Geneva)
Nah 3:15 Aber das Feuer wir dich fressen und das Schwert töten; es wird dich abfressen wie ein Käfer, ob deines Volkes schon viel ist wie Käfer, ob deines Volkes schon viel ist wie Heuschrecken.(dhs)
Nah 3:15 There the fire will devour you, The sword will cut you off; It will eat you up like a locust. Make yourself many--like the locust! Make yourself many--like the swarming locusts!(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:16 ============
Nah 3:16 You have increased your traders more than the stars of heaven-- The creeping locust strips and flies away. (nas)
Nah 3:16 ἐπλήθυνας τὰς ἐμπορίας σου ὑπὲρ τὰ ἄστρα τοῦ οὐρανοῦ βροῦχος ὥρμησεν καὶ ἐξεπετάσθη (lxx)
Nah 3:16 Plures fecisti negotiationes tuas quam stellæ sint cæli; bruchus expansus est, et avolavit.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:16 Thou hast multiplied thy marchantes aboue the starres of heauen: the locust spoileth and flyeth away.(Geneva)
Nah 3:16 Du hast mehr Händler, denn Sterne am Himmel sind; aber nun werden sie sich ausbreiten wie Käfer und davonfliegen.(dhs)
Nah 3:16 You have multiplied your merchants more than the stars of heaven. The locust plunders and flies away.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:17 ============
Nah 3:17 Your guardsmen are like the swarming locust. Your marshals are like hordes of grasshoppers Settling in the stone walls on a cold day. The sun rises and they flee, And the place where they are is not known. (nas)
Nah 3:17 ἐξήλατο ὡς ἀττέλεβος ὁ σύμμικτός σου ὡς ἀκρὶς ἐπιβεβηκυῖα ἐπὶ φραγμὸν ἐν ἡμέραις πάγους ὁ ἥλιος ἀνέτειλεν καὶ ἀφήλατο καὶ οὐκ ἔγνω τὸν τόπον αὐτῆς οὐαὶ αὐτοῖς (lxx)
Nah 3:17 Custodes tui quasi locustæ, et parvuli tui quasi locustæ locustarum, quæ considunt in sepibus in die frigoris: sol ortus est, et avolaverunt, et non est cognitus locus earum ubi fuerint.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:17 Thy princes are as the grashoppers, and thy captaines as the great grashoppers which remaine in the hedges in the colde day: but when the sunne ariseth, they flee away and their place is not knowen where they are.(Geneva)
Nah 3:17 Deiner Herden sind so viel wie Heuschrecken und deiner Hauptleute wie Käfer, die sich an die Zäune lagern in den kalten Tagen; wenn aber die Sonne aufgeht, heben sie sich davon, daß man nicht weiß, wo sie bleiben.(dhs)
Nah 3:17 Your commanders are like swarming locusts, And your generals like great grasshoppers, Which camp in the hedges on a cold day; When the sun rises they flee away, And the place where they are is not known.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:18 ============
Nah 3:18 Your shepherds are sleeping, O king of Assyria; Your nobles are lying down. Your people are scattered on the mountains And there is no one to regather them. (nas)
Nah 3:18 ἐνύσταξαν οἱ ποιμένες σου βασιλεὺς Ἀσσύριος ἐκοίμισεν τοὺς δυνάστας σου ἀπῆρεν ὁ λαός σου ἐπὶ τὰ ὄρη καὶ οὐκ ἦν ὁ ἐκδεχόμενος (lxx)
Nah 3:18 Dormitaverunt pastores tui, rex Assur, sepelientur principes tui: latitavit populus tuus in montibus, et non est qui congreget.(vulgate)
Nahum 3:18 Thy shepheardes doe sleepe, O King of Asshur: thy strong men lie downe: thy people is scattered vpon the mountaines, and no man gathereth them.(Geneva)
Nah 3:18 Deine Hirten werden schlafen, o König zu Assur, deine Mächtigen werden sich legen; und dein Volk wird auf den Bergen zerstreut sein, und niemand wird sie versammeln.(dhs)
Nah 3:18 Your shepherds slumber, O king of Assyria; Your nobles rest in the dust. Your people are scattered on the mountains, And no one gathers them.(nkjv)

======= Nahum 3:19 ============
Nah 3:19 There is no relief for your breakdown, Your wound is incurable. All who hear about you Will clap their hands over you, For on whom has not your evil passed continually? (nas)
Nah 3:19 οὐκ ἔστιν ἴασις τῇ συντριβῇ σου ἐφλέγμανεν ἡ πληγή σου πάντες οἱ ἀκούοντες τὴν ἀγγελίαν σου κροτήσουσιν χεῖρας ἐπὶ σέ διότι ἐπὶ τίνα οὐκ ἐπῆλθεν ἡ κακία σου διὰ παντός (lxx)
Nah 3:19 Non est obscura contritio tua; pessima est plaga tua. Omnes qui audierunt auditionem tuam compresserunt manum super te: quia super quem non transiit malitia tua semper?](vulgate)
Nahum 3:19 There is no healing of thy wounde: thy plague is grieuous: all that heare the brute of thee, shall clap the handes ouer thee: for vpon whome hath not thy malice passed continually?(Geneva)
Nah 3:19 Niemand wird deinen Schaden lindern, und deine Wunde wird unheilbar sein. Alle, die solches von dir hören, werden mit ihren Händen über dich klatschen; denn über wen ist nicht deine Bosheit ohne Unterlaß gegangen?(dhs)
Nah 3:19 Your injury has no healing, Your wound is severe. All who hear news of you Will clap their hands over you, For upon whom has not your wickedness passed continually?(nkjv)
